Job Description

Acorn by Synergie is currently seeking a Front Office Manager on behalf of their client based in Umberleigh, Devon.Role responsibilities:* Manage Front Office functions and team efficiently, covering all tasks relating to guests, team and interactions with other departments* Ensure the Front Office team provides a responsive service to deliver a memorable experience to all guests* Review and maintain highest standards of operation and service in line with the hotel overall strategy and industry trends* Be familiar with all operational standards and be available to cover roles during busy periods, including periodic night shifts* Ensure the department is well organised, tidy and equipment maintained, reporting any hazards, accidents and/or maintenance issues* Manage skills gaps and vacant roles by developing the team and effective recruitment* Lead the team to interact frequently and daily with our guests to seek feedback and build positive guest relations and loyalty* Ensure team complies with Health & Safety standards at all times* Maintain an effective and efficient team communication flow including daily handovers and regular team briefings* Actively participate and contribute to inter department meetings* Oversee responses to written and verbal guest complaints, including all social media reviews* Oversee room allocation and house balancing* Lead the team to upsell hotel services and promotions, as well as local attractions and landmarks in the hotel vicinity* Manage team development and performance using standard management tools. Inspire and motivate the team to help create an environment that promotes employee morale and encourages effective teamwork* Perform a management role in emergency situations as assigned by line manager and/or H&S Manager* Assist other departments as and when necessary including helping with familiarisation visits and entertaining of clients where necessaryGeneral AccountabilitiesPeople* Maintain good working relationships with the team across the hotel* Constantly improve knowledge and show a desire to learn.
